The Legend of the Condor Heroes – Chapter 24

As Lu and Cheng two people saw this lunatic come back, they were slightly startled. But before the man arrived they had already caught the bad smell he was bringing. Hou Tonghai pondered, “I heard people say that men are more vicious than women, but female ghost is more dangerous than the male one.” Therefore, he lifted the bundle and threw it toward Cheng Yaojia.

Cheng Yaojia called out in alarm; she moved sideways to evade. Lu Guanying had already lifted up a long bench to strike the bundle. It fell to the ground and broke, dung flew everywhere, bad smell attacked their nostrils making them want to throw up.

Hou Tonghai shouted loudly, “Double-headed ghost, quickly go back to your original form.” Lifting his fork he attacked Cheng Yaojia ferociously. He was simple-minded, but his martial art skill was not bad. His fork attack was both rapid and fierce.

Lu and Cheng two people were alarmed; they both thought, “This man is obviously a Wulin expert; he is by no means a lunatic.”

Lu Guanying saw Cheng Yaojia as a lady from a renowned family, she looked so frail and tender that a whiff of wind might blow her away. He was afraid this mad man might hurt her, so he lifted the long bench to parry the three-pronged steel fork. “Who are you, Sir?” he asked. Hou Tonghai ignored his question and stabbed him three times with his fork. Lu Guanying kept using the bench as his weapon and repeatedly asked his name.

Hou Tonghai noticed that although the ghost’s martial art skill was not weak, but actually it was entirely different from the mysteriously appearing and disappearing ghost of last night. He concluded it was the result of his dung attack earlier. He was very smug and called out, “You, the enchanting ghost, want to know my name so that you can put a curse on me, don’t you? Your master won’t fall into your trick.”

Initially he called himself ‘Master Hou’, but now that he got a sudden inspiration he omitted the word ‘Hou’ and only used the word ‘Master’ to avoid the ghost from throwing up a curse on him. The steel rings on his fork made a ding-dong noise as he intensified his attack.

Lu Guanying’s martial art was inferior to his opponent to begin with; and now he was using a bench as a weapon. He wanted to draw the saber on his waist but did not have any chance to do so. He was forced to step back so that after a while his back was already against the wall, covering the small hole through which Huang Rong was looking out.

Hou Tonghai stabbed with his steel fork, Lu Guanying hastily moved sideways to evade. ‘Bang!’ the fork pricked the wall, less than a foot away from Huang Rong’s hole. Before he pulled his fork back, the bench in Lu Guanying’s hand struck vertically toward the top of his head. Hou Tonghai’s foot flew to kick Lu Guanying’s hand, while his left fist attacked Lu Guanying’s face. The bench fell from Lu Guanying’s hands, while he was forced to duck to avoid the blow. Meanwhile Hou Tonghai had withdrawn his steel fork from the wall.

Cheng Yaojia saw the critical situation; she jumped forward and pulled the saber from Lu Guanying’s waist, then handed it over to him. “Many thanks!” Lu Guanying said. He had never imagined that in this critical moment this polite and charming girl would have the courage to enter such a fierce battle and draw the saber to help him.

He saw a bright flickering light from the steel fork coming into his chest; immediately his saber went up horizontally in front of his chest and ‘clang!’ sparks flew everywhere. The steel fork was forced sideways, but he felt a chest pain. It seemed like this lunatic’s strength was not small; but with a saber in his hand he was greatly encouraged.

After exchanging several stances both men’s feet had stepped over the dung and brought it everywhere they treaded. In the beginning Hou Tonghai was fighting with trepidation; he always thought about darting out the door to escape, he did not dare to use all his strength. But the longer they fought, he saw the ghost was unable to defeat him; obviously his enchantment was restrained by the dung. He became bolder and his attacks became fiercer. In the end Lu Guanying was having a hard time blocking his attacks.

At first Cheng Yaojia was afraid of the dung on the ground; she stood up in a corner watching the fight. But then she saw this handsome young man would lose his life under the lunatic’s steel fork; she hesitated for a moment, finally she made up her mind and drew a sword from her bundle. She called out to Lu Guanying, “Xiang Gong, I … I am going to help you. Please pardon me.” Her manner was truly thorough; she was apologizing before helping someone to fight. Her sword flashed toward Hou Tonghai’s chest.

She was the Qing Jing San Ren [Sage of Tranquility], Sun Bu’er’s disciple; naturally she was well-versed in the Quanzhen Sect’s sword technique. Hou Tonghai had anticipated her move; he thought that the double-headed ghost had transformed itself into two, and the female ghost would attack him soon as an evil spirit, so he was not surprised. But Lu Guanying was pleasantly surprised. He saw her movement was quick, her sword technique exquisite; his heart was full of admiration. His own saber was starting to be chaotic, he was sweating profusely; now suddenly someone came to help, his spirit rose.

At first Hou Tonghai was quite worried by the female ghost’s fierceness, but after a few stances he noticed that although her sword technique was proficient, but her strength was just ordinary; moreover, she looked nervous. Probably she had not been a ghost for long, she had not reached the ‘old ghost’ level yet. Thereupon he gradually felt relieved. His three-pronged fork created strong gusts of wind. One against two, he still was able to attack more than his opponents.

Watching from the other room Huang Rong was very anxious; she knew Lu and Cheng two people would eventually fall under their enemy. She wanted to lend them a hand, but she must not leave Guo Jing even for half a step. Otherwise, with her intelligence and abundant experience it would be very easy for her to play tricks on this Three-headed Scaly Dragon.

She heard Lu Guanying call out, “Miss, go away, you don’t have to entangle yourself with him.”

Cheng Yaojia knew he was worried that she might be injured and wanted to fight this mad man alone; she was very grateful, but she also knew fighting alone he would not be able to resist the enemy. She shook her head, unwilling to draw back.

Lu Guanying fought furiously, he shouted to Hou Tonghai, “As a real man you are making things difficult for a young girl, what kind of hero are you? Just deal with me, a man surnamed Lu, and let this Miss go.”
